Unity Counseling, LLC is expanding and currently hiring a Digital Marketing Specialist to help meet the increasing mental health needs of our community. All interested individuals, including people of all races and national origins, sexual or gender identities, ages, religions, and/or with or without disabilities are encouraged to apply. Additionally, successful candidates should demonstrate cultural competency related to each of those protected categories.

Unity Counseling, LLC places a high value on its staff and on building a workplace culture of collaborative advocacy, mutual respect, open communication, and independence. We are a multi-location practice with plans to continue growing in 2026 and beyond.

Essential Functions:

This position is responsible for planning, executing, and optimizing digital marketing efforts, including PPC, SEO, and AI-powered search tools, online profiles, and basic social media, to increase Unity Counseling’s online visibility and support client referrals.

Regular Responsibilities and Duties:

Digital Campaign Management & Lead Generation

  • Plan, build, and manage PPC campaigns in Google Ads and related platforms to support quality inquiries and referrals.
  • Perform ongoing keyword research, ad copy testing, and budget/bid adjustments based on performance and practice goals.
  • Set up and maintain accurate conversion tracking (e.g., Google Analytics, Google Tag Manager) in collaboration with internal/external technical support as needed.
  • Monitor campaigns for compliance with advertising policies and ethical standards for mental health marketing.

SEO, Online Presence & Content

  • Support SEO efforts by researching keywords and collaborating on on-page optimizations.
  • Build and maintain all Psychology Today profiles and website bios for clinicians and locations, ensuring information is accurate, consistent, and up to date across platforms.
  • Coordinate with the team on updates to the website related to services, locations, and clinician information.
  • Draft and refine digital ad copy, landing page copy, and simple graphics/templates that reflect Unity Counseling’s voice and values.
  • Manage a limited social media calendar for key announcements and high-impact posts.

Analytics, Reporting & Process Improvement

  • Use analytics tools and platform dashboards to monitor key metrics and trends.
  • Prepare clear reports and summaries for leadership with practical recommendations.
  • Help maintain documentation for campaigns, including naming conventions, budgets, and standard operating procedures.
  • Stay current on digital marketing trends, especially AI-powered search tools and changes to Google Ads/SEO; bring suggestions to leadership.

Team Collaboration & Support

  • Collaborate closely with the Outreach & Events Specialist to align digital campaigns with in-person outreach and events.
  • Coordinate with intake, billing, and leadership to ensure marketing messages match actual services, capacity, and insurance panels.
  • Participate in staff meetings and support broader marketing and growth initiatives.
  • Perform other duties and special projects as assigned.

Essential Skills Needed:

  • Exemplify practice values of Diversity and Inclusion, Compassionate Care, Shared Humanity, Professional Excellence, and Lifelong Learners.
  • Hands-on Google Ads PPC experience, with working knowledge of HIPAA and mental health advertising rules.
  • Working knowledge of SEO and local search best practices.
  • Strong analytical skills and comfort using data, spreadsheets, and dashboards.
  • Proficiency with Google Ads and Google Analytics; experience with Google Tag Manager is preferred.
  • Ability to write clear, empathetic, and compliant copy for digital channels.
  • Familiarity with social media advertising and basic scheduling tools.
  • Comfortable using AI and design tools while protecting PHI and following HIPAA.
  • Highly organized, detail-oriented, and able to manage multiple projects and deadlines.
  • Self-motivated and able to work with limited supervision.
  • Adherence to HIPAA, confidentiality standards, and ethical marketing guidelines.
  • Perform related work as assigned.

Education/Experience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Communications, Business, or related field.
  • Minimum of 3 years of experience in digital marketing, with direct PPC and/or SEO responsibilities.
  • Experience in healthcare, mental health, or other regulated industries strongly preferred.

Physical Requirements:

  • Ability to work at a computer for extended periods.
  • Ability to maintain focus, manage time effectively, and meet deadlines in a remote or hybrid environment.
  • Ability to communicate professionally with staff and vendors via phone, email, and video calls.
